Hello! I am now a bit crazy when reviewing excel file made up by the others! Has anyone found a good way to track changes in Excel files when multiple people are editing them? One thing I really miss compared to Word is the ability to clearly see \*who changed what\* in a document. In Word, Track Changes makes collaboration much easier, but in Excel it feels much more limited — especially when people modify formulas, overwrite values, or restructure sheets. Right now, when working with shared Excel files, I often end up manually comparing versions or trying to remember what changed, which becomes messy very quickly. How do you usually solve this problem in real work situations? \* Excel built-in features? \* SharePoint / OneDrive version history? \* VBA or add-ins? \* Just moving everything to Google Sheets or another tool? Curious to hear how other people handle this.

A real‑time, in‑place change‑tracking layer for Excel that attributes edits to individual users while preserving native formulas would fill a distinct gap left by current tools.

Currently, Excel lacks a native, user‑level change log comparable to Word’s Track Changes. The built‑in version history in SharePoint or OneDrive records file snapshots but does not show who edited which cell, formula, or layout element in real time. Third‑party add‑ins such as Spreadsheet Compare, AuditTrail, or Smartsheet provide partial solutions, yet they either require manual initiation, operate on separate copies, or focus on audit rather than collaborative editing. Migrating to Google Sheets offers collaborative editing and change tracking, but it forces users to abandon Excel’s advanced formulas, macros, and data models, creating adoption friction. A new entrant that embeds a lightweight, real‑time attribution layer directly into the Excel workbook — preserving all native functionality while tagging each edit with the editor’s name, timestamp, and before‑after values — would address a clear pain point. Its durability hinges on overcoming Microsoft’s roadmap, which has been slow to add granular change tracking, and on maintaining performance with large, complex workbooks. If the solution can integrate with existing Office APIs and offer a seamless user experience, the differentiation is both real and likely sustainable.

A viable v1 can be built by focusing on specific pain points and leveraging existing Excel add-ins and VBA solutions.

Building a tool to track changes in Excel files is feasible, as there are existing Excel add-ins and VBA solutions that can be leveraged. A solo or 2-person team can develop a basic version within 4-12 weeks by focusing on specific pain points, such as highlighting changes or providing version comparison. However, creating a comprehensive solution that rivals Google Sheets' collaboration features or handles complex Excel file modifications might be more challenging. The team can utilize existing libraries and APIs, such as Microsoft's Excel JavaScript API or Excel-DNA, to accelerate development. Key challenges will include handling different Excel file formats, managing performance with large files, and ensuring compatibility with various Excel versions. Despite these challenges, a well-scoped v1 can be built within the given timeframe.
